原创 StructLayout特性

StructLayout特性 StructLayout特性           公 共語言運行庫利用StructLayoutAttribute控制類或結構的數據字段在託管內存中的物理佈局,即類或結構需要按某種方式排列。如果要將類 傳遞給需

原创 C# 程序重啓 單例模式下重新啓動

重啓代碼如下System.Diagnostics.Process.Start(Application.ExecutablePath); Application.Exit(); 單例程序代碼如下using (new Mutex(true,

原创 C#.NET2005實現一個流媒體播放器

/*C#.NET2005實現一個流媒體播放器 2007-04-05 16:38 用C#.NET2005實現一個流媒體播放器,感覺還是不錯的,就是調用了Windows中的一個動態連接庫——Quarz.dll。我寫的是一個DirectShow

原创 STM32F103獨立看門狗IWDG使用筆記

本文使用STM32CubeMX1,在Pinout激活IWDG獨立看門狗2,在Configration 中點擊System-> IWDG 設置看門狗參數,我使用700ms設置如下,生成的初始化代碼中,已經在Main函數中初始化MX_IWDG

原创 C#如何在顯示器上畫圖

[DllImport( "user32.dll ")]                 private   static   extern   int   GetDC(int   hwnd);                 privat

原创 Java 2012QQ空間最新加密方式

QQ空間在5月31日拋棄了舊時的加密方式,使用了新的加密方式,下面就是java版的 2012QQ空間加密核心代碼. C# 版本地址: http://blog.csdn.net/xiaolajiao958/article/details/7

原创 .net4.0 使用低版本生成的dll, 混合模式程序集市針對V1.1.4322,無法在 4.0 運行時中加載該程序解決辦法

使用.net4.0開發DirectX,運行時報錯:混合模式程序集市針對V1.1.4322,無法在 4.0 運行時中加載該程序原因是DirectX是由.net1.1生成的,不能直接在.net4.0使用,可以降低當前程序版本到.net3.5以

原创 畫圓環形的PCB板子,或挖空PCB任意位置

以圓環舉例:先畫兩個圓,選中小圓,點擊Tools->Convert->Creat Board Cutout from Selected Primitive。然後選中最大的外形,然後Design->Board Shape->Define f

原创 STM32使用UART DMA實現不定長數據空閒中斷

本文使用STM32CubeMX,STM32F103RCT61,在Pinout中激活USART1和USART22,在Configration 中點擊Connectivity-> USART1 設置參數DMA設置如下3,在Configrati

原创 VS2012啓用SQLite的Data Provider

VS 2012默認是不帶的SQLite的Data Provider,所以無法直接在VS 2012裏管理SQLite的數據庫,自然也不能在VS裏直接生成Entity Framework的model了。SQLite團隊爲了解決這個問題,在安裝

原创 文件批量重命名(工具)

批量文件改名   正則替換   中英翻譯文件名 批量操作 界面和使用效果如下圖 使用步驟如下 CSDN下載在這裏 http://download.csdn.net/detail/vonlycn/5746999

原创 ASP.NET 中的相對路徑

如果需要使用相對路徑,可以通過“|DataDirectory|”來直接定位到”App_Data“目錄,這是ASP.NET配置文件的專有聲明。如: <addname="MessagecenterConne

原创 史上最全C# 操作系統API封裝類,超過5萬行代碼

此API是本人藉助工具整理而來,現奉上源代碼,可以自行編譯使用 http://download.csdn.net/detail/vonlycn/5042616

原创 win764位access數據庫dao360.dll引用錯誤

win764位access數據庫dao360.dll引用錯誤  打開access 會出現以下提示: 出現Microsoft Office Access數據庫或項目包含一個對文件“dao360.dll”版本5.0.的丟失的或